  1. Upload the contents of the allow-reinstalls plugin to the /wp-content/plugins/allow-reinstalls directory
  2. Do nothing until you want to update another plugin or theme.

If you’ve attempted to upload a plugin and you’ve received the message that says

Destination folder already exists. path-to/wp-content/plugins/your-plugin/
Plugin install failed.

or you’ve attempted to upload a theme and got

Destination folder already exists. path-to/wp-content/themes/your-theme/
Theme install failed.

then you need to

  1. Activate the allow-reinstalls plugin through the ‘Plugins’ menu in WordPress.
  2. Upload the plugin or theme you want to replace.
  3. Deactivate the allow-reinstalls plugin.
